Understanding Flask Basics

A flask is essentially a glass vessel with a round bottom and a long neck, designed to hold and manipulate liquids. The shape of a flask is not arbitrary; it's a result of centuries of refinement, each curve and angle serving a specific purpose in chemical reactions and experiments.

Materials and Construction

Traditionally, flasks are made of glass, which is inert and does not react with most chemicals. However, for certain applications, flasks can be made of other materials like plastic, quartz, or even metal, depending on the chemical resistance required.

Types of Flasks

Flasks come in various shapes and sizes, each designed for specific tasks in the lab. Here are some of the most common types:

Erlenmeyer Flask

The Erlenmeyer flask is one of the most widely used flasks in chemistry. Its conical shape with a wide mouth makes it ideal for shaking and mixing solutions, as well as for gas evolution experiments.

Round Bottom Flask

As the name suggests, this flask has a round bottom, which allows it to be heated evenly and gently in a water bath or on a hot plate. It's often used in reflux setups and for heating reactions.

Buchner Flask

The Buchner flask is a large, round-bottomed flask with a side arm for connecting to a filter pump. It's used in vacuum filtration processes to separate solids from liquids.

Flask Sizes and Volumes

Flasks come in a range of sizes, typically measured in milliliters (mL) or liters (L). The most common sizes are 10 mL, 25 mL, 50 mL, 100 mL, 250 mL, 500 mL, 1 L, and 2 L. The choice of flask size depends on the volume of liquid needed for the experiment.

Safety and Care of Flasks

While flasks are robust, they can break if not handled properly. Always use both hands when picking up a flask, and avoid sudden temperature changes, which can cause breakage. When not in use, store flasks upright to prevent the accumulation of residue.

Cleaning Flasks

After use, flasks should be cleaned thoroughly to remove any residue or contaminants. This can be done using soap and water, or more aggressive cleaning methods like acid washing or heating with a cleaning solution.
